Output 5943646be681c859c5004cf1028a6394b11c3f9dfd84c9aa019f61c1c4fc178e:15

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 01b94b10f8bed1a9fd32aaa7b88aa3df33214cbd OP_EQUAL
address
9rbPJyqSx3J7o16BG9ciKyDWz8hC3vRhAf
transaction
5943646be681c859c5004cf1028a6394b11c3f9dfd84c9aa019f61c1c4fc178e